contributory fault
: responsibility for aiding in the accomplishment of a bad result (as an injury)
;specif
: responsibility of a promisor for causing his or her promise to be impossible to perform NOTE: A promisor who is guilty of contributory fault cannot invoke the defense of impossibility.
